Description

4.3 acres located at 1018 E. North 1st Street, across from the QT-Quik Trip and the Hampton Inn, with visibility from US By Pass Highway 123, the acreage is next to the Shine On Seneca Car Wash with high traffic volune from By Pass 123. The entire acreage is listed at $ 3.5M. Also available at $ 750,000 per acre and higher based on lot lines and parcel size. The acreage is level with two curb cuts for access from E. North 1st Street and also has access from West Clemson Street to US By Pass 123. Environmental Phase 1 completed for a clean site. Perfect spot for a retail new tire store, restaurant, extended stay hotel, great location for everything leading to the Gate Way of Down Town Seneca. Buyers to verify everything of importance. Located within the City Limits of Seneca, walking distance to Ingles, CVS, Publix, close to shopping, dining, medical, Lake Keowee Marina, minutes from Clemson University.
